Back when I was posting "On this day" events, I had this for Ray Tomlinson for 23rd April: Ray Tomlinson, computer pioneer, was born on this day in 1941. He is credited with inventing this weird thing called "email" on the ARPAnet, in particular the "@" sign to designate a remote host (although some jerk -- his name is not important -- is claiming that he was first). -- Dave ^ permalink raw reply [flat|nested] 2+ messages in thread
